Home
last modified time | relevance | path

Searched refs:lifs (Results 1 – 2 of 2) sorted by relevance

/titanic_50/usr/src/cmd/cmd-inet/usr.sbin/ifconfig/
H A Difconfig.c2840 struct lifsrcof lifs; in ifstatus() local
2896 lifs.lifs_ifindex = lifr.lifr_index; in ifstatus()
2902 lifs.lifs_buf = NULL; in ifstatus()
2903 lifs.lifs_maxlen = 0; in ifstatus()
2906 rval = ioctl(s, SIOCGLIFSRCOF, (char *)&lifs); in ifstatus()
2908 if (lifs.lifs_buf != NULL) { in ifstatus()
2909 free(lifs.lifs_buf); in ifstatus()
2910 lifs.lifs_buf = NULL; in ifstatus()
2912 lifs.lifs_len = 0; in ifstatus()
2915 if (lifs.lifs_len <= lifs.lifs_maxlen) in ifstatus()
[all …]
/titanic_50/usr/src/uts/common/inet/ip/
H A Dip_if.c7479 STRUCT_HANDLE(lifsrcof, lifs); in ip_sioctl_get_lifsrcof()
7495 STRUCT_SET_HANDLE(lifs, iocp->ioc_flag, in ip_sioctl_get_lifsrcof()
7498 if (MBLKL(mp1) != STRUCT_SIZE(lifs)) in ip_sioctl_get_lifsrcof()
7501 ifindex = STRUCT_FGET(lifs, lifs_ifindex); in ip_sioctl_get_lifsrcof()
7513 lifsmaxlen = STRUCT_FGET(lifs, lifs_maxlen); in ip_sioctl_get_lifsrcof()
7515 STRUCT_FSET(lifs, lifs_len, lifs_bufsize); in ip_sioctl_get_lifsrcof()
7524 STRUCT_FGETP(lifs, lifs_buf), lifs_bufsize, B_FALSE); in ip_sioctl_get_lifsrcof()
7572 STRUCT_FSET(lifs, lifs_len, (int)((uchar_t *)lifr - mp1->b_rptr)); in ip_sioctl_get_lifsrcof()